Cast
The cast according to the original printed billing:
- Wisemore – lover of Lady Matchless, played by John Mills
- Merital – lover of Helena, played by Robert Wilks
- Malvil – lover of Vermilia, played by Bridgwater
- Lord Formal – rival to Wisemore, played by Griffin
- Rattle – fop and rival to Merital, played by Colley Cibber
- Sir Apish Simple – rival to Malvil, played by Josias Miller
- Lady Matchless – played by Anne Oldfield
- Vermilia – played by Mrs Porter
- Helena – played by Mrs Booth
- Sir Positive Trap – husband of Lady Trap, care taker of Helena, played by John Harper
- Lady Trap – played by Mrs. Moor
- Catchit – maid to Lady Trap, played by Mrs. Mills
- Prologue spoken by John Mills
- Epilogue spoken by Miss Robinson, child actress
